““...because love is continual interrogation. I don't know of a better definition of love. (in that case my friend Hubl would have pointe out to me, no one loves us more than the police. That's true. Just as every height has its symmetrical depth, so love's interest has ts negative the police's curiosity. We sometimes confuse depth with height, and I can easily imagine lonely people hoping to be taken to the police station from time to time for an interrogation that will enable to talk about themselves.)””

Milan Kunderaundera

About This Quote

Source Novel: The Unbearable Lightness of Being by Milan Kundera, 1984

He likens love to relentless questioning, suggesting that deep emotional connections involve ongoing scrutiny and vulnerability.

In simple terms: Love is a continuous series of probing questions.
